Abstract

The tris‐carotenoid macrobicycles 1 and 2 were obtained in good yields in a one‐step macrobicyclisation condensation between the tripode N(CH<sub>2</sub>CH<sub>2</sub>NH<sub>2</sub>)<sub>3</sub> and the polyolefinic dialdehydes 5 and 6. They form dinuclear cryptates by complexation of two Cu<sup>I</sup> ions. The crystal structure of the tris‐carotenoid compound 2 confirms that it contains three parallel polyolefinic strands. These substances may formally be considered as prototypes of molecular ‘cables’ formed by three electron‐conducting molecular wires. Copyright © 1992 Verlag GmbH & Co. KGaA, Weinheim
